Poetry by Sharanya Manivannan
EGO presents four poems by Sharanya Manivannan. Sharanya Manivannan was born in India in 1985 and grew up in Sri Lanka and elsewhere. She is working on her first novel, Constellation of Scars, and has completed a book of poems entitled Witchcraft. Sharanya can be reached at http://sharanyamanivannan.blogspot.com

PASSPORT, a Jazz CD
In collaboration with Matt Geraghty, Satya Gummuluri has recently been part of the Matt Geraghty Project’s Passport CD. Recorded in Rio de Janiero, Chicago and New York City, the compositions owe their exploratory new music motifs and splashes to influences from India, Spain and Brazil.

A Pakistani Tragedy

The production by Alter Ego, directed by Giovonna Sardelli, was based on the BBC by Tariq Ali. The main plot revolved around the events that led to the overthrowing, and subsequent hanging, of Prime Minister Zulfikar Ali Bhutto by General Zia and a complicit CIA.
